Cita:
Iniciado por ipraetoriux
...pues utiliza el metodo setZoom aplicado al mapa, y le das un numero de cuanto zoom quieres....seria despues del codigo que te pase antes...
Sí, lo he establecido pero se me queda al máximo siempre
He probado a quitarlo de opciones y a dejarlo, a parte de poner el map.setZoom(17); y nada....
Pongo el código por si hay alguna errata....
Código Javascript
:
Ver original// SE GENERA EL MAPA
var mapita = new google.maps.LatLng(37.35,-5.221102);
var bounds = new google.maps.LatLngBounds();
/*****************/
// SE LE DAN LAS OPCIONES ZOOM - CENTER (DONDE ESTARÍA EL "CENTRO" DEL MAPA) - TIPO DE MAPA
var opciones = {};
opciones = {
zoom: 17,
center: mapita,
mapTypeId: google.maps.MapTypeId.SATELLITE
};
/***************************************************************************************/
// DIV DONDE SE VA A CREAR EL MAPA Y SE CREA EL MAPA
var div = document.getElementById('mapa_contenedor');
var map = new google.maps.Map(div,opciones);
/*****************************************************/
// SE GENERA EL MARCADOR Y SE PONE EN EL MAPA
var marcador = new google.maps.Marker({
position: mapita,
map: map,
draggable:false,
animation: google.maps.Animation.BOUNCE,
title: 'Nos encontramos aquí'
});
/********************************************/
// DATOS QUE SE QUIERE EN LA VENTANA INFO
var contenido = '<div class=contenedor_infoMapas>\n\
<table class=tabla_empresa>\n\
<tr>\n\
<td id=titulo_empresa><b><a href=https://maps.google.es/maps?q=Agr%C3%ADcola+Lantejuela+S.+Coop.+And.,+Sevilla&hl=es&ie=UTF8&ll=37.358697,-5.221102&spn=0.006839,0.016512&sll=40.396764,-3.713379&sspn=13.411907,33.815918&oq=agr%C3%ADcola+lantejuela+sevilla&hq=Agr%C3%ADcola+Lantejuela+S.+Coop.+And.,&hnear=Sevilla,+Andaluc%C3%ADa&t=h&z=17 target=_blank> minombre</a></b></td></tr></table><br/>\n\
<table id=describe_empresa>\n\
<tr>\n\
<td>dato1</td>\n\
</tr>\n\
<tr>\n\
<td>dato3</td></tr><tr><td>dato2</td>\n\
</tr>\n\
<tr>\n\
<td><a href=# title="Contacte con nosotros">el email</a></td>\n\
</tr>\n\
</div>\n\
</table>';
/*****************************************/
/*SE CREA EL OBJETO VENTANA INFO*/
var infowindow = new google.maps.InfoWindow({content: contenido});
bounds.extend(mapita);
map.setCenter(bounds.getCenter());
map.fitBounds(bounds);
map.setZoom(17);
//CON ESTO SE LE AÑADE EL EVENTO CLICK SOBRE EL MARCADOR POR SI LO CIERRAN MOSTRARÍA EL MAPA DE NUEVO.
google.maps.event.addListener(marcador, 'click', function(){
infowindow.open(map, marcador);
marcador.animate('none');
});
Edito: Pongo todo el código por si hay algún error o algo :S